That is because kdenetwork was last submitted to F12 as a grouped
update, ie an update including all those packages:
https://admin.fedoraproject.org/updates/FEDORA-2010-6096?_csrf_token=5416...
So this one here seems to work as expected, I'd say (although I admit
it might be a little confusing if you don't know about group updates).
